当前位置:
首页>
在谷歌浏览器中提升动态页面元素的加载速度
在谷歌浏览器中提升动态页面元素的加载速度
首先,要优化图片资源。动态页面中常常包含大量的图片,而未经优化的图片会占用大量带宽和加载时间。可以使用专业的图片编辑工具对图片进行压缩处理,在保证图片质量的前提下减小文件大小。同时,采用合适的图片格式,如 JPEG 用于照片类图片,PNG 用于图标和透明图像等,也能有效减少图片的体积。
其次,合理利用缓存机制。浏览器缓存可以存储网页的部分资源,当再次访问相同页面时,可直接从缓存中读取,避免重复下载。在开发动态页面时,设置适当的缓存头信息,让浏览器知道哪些资源可以被缓存以及缓存的有效期。对于不经常变化的元素,如样式表、脚本文件等,可以设置较长的缓存时间,这样在后续访问时就能快速加载这些元素。
再者,减少 HTTP 请求数量。每一个动态页面元素可能都对应着一个或多个 HTTP 请求,过多的请求会使页面加载变得缓慢。可以将一些较小的图片、脚本和样式文件进行合并,减少请求的次数。例如,将多个小图标合并为一张精灵图,通过 CSS 的 background-position 属性来定位显示不同的图标,这样只需一次请求就能获取所有图标资源。
另外,优化 JavaScript 和 CSS 代码。冗长、复杂的代码会增加浏览器解析的时间。对 JavaScript 代码进行性能分析和优化,移除不必要的代码行、简化逻辑结构,提高代码的执行效率。对于 CSS 代码,避免使用过多的嵌套选择器和复杂的样式规则,尽量保持代码简洁明了,这样浏览器在渲染页面时能够更快地应用样式。
还有,启用浏览器的加速功能。现代浏览器通常都具备一些加速技术,如硬件加速。确保在谷歌浏览器的设置中开启了相关的加速选项,如“使用硬件加速模式(如果可用)”,这可以利用计算机的图形处理器(GPU)来加速页面的渲染过程,尤其是对于包含复杂动画和动态效果的页面元素,能显著提升加载速度和流畅度。
最后,使用内容分发网络(CDN)。CDN 可以将网站的静态资源分布到全球多个服务器节点上,使用户能够从距离最近的节点获取资源,从而减少数据传输的时间和延迟。对于动态页面中的静态资源,如图片、脚本、样式表等,可以将其部署到 CDN 上,加快资源的加载速度,提升整体页面的响应性能。
总之,通过以上多种方法的综合运用,可以有效地提升谷歌浏览器中动态页面元素的加载速度,为用户提供更流畅、快速的浏览体验,增强网站的竞争力和用户满意度。
